WebJan 4, 2024 · In Python property()is a built-in function that creates and returns a property object. A property object has three methods, getter(), setter(), and delete(). property() … Web20 hours ago · In this code, userGroups was defined/set in a separate script. I have defined userGroups in another too, once i get it all set up, will merge into one script to define and set properties. Thanks in advance! userGroups = Document.Properties["userGroups"] displayName = Document.Properties["displayName"]
Set and Get @property method in Python by string variable
Use properties in new code to access or set data where you would normally have used simple, lightweight accessor or setter methods. Properties should be created with the @property decorator. The pros of this approach: Readability is increased by eliminating explicit get and set method calls for simple attribute … See more For example, say we needed our object's protected attribute to be an integer between 0 and 100 inclusive, and prevent its deletion, with appropriate messages to … See more Yes they do. .setter and .deletermake copies of the original property. This allows subclasses to properly modify behavior without altering the behavior in the parent. … See more Start with simple attributes. If you later need functionality around the setting, getting, and deleting, you can add it with the property decorator. Avoid functions … See more WebAug 17, 2024 · Part #6 — Setter and The @property Decorator. In OOP, it’s important to add the functionality to change attributes after a class has been created. Therefore, we should add methods that allow the user to change the attributes, called set methods. Let’s see examples of a best practices and a bad practice to create set methods: boss has a crush on me
Python Property Class Getters & Setters - TechVidvan
Web########## Learn Python ########## This app will teach you very basic knowledge of Python programming. It will teach you chapter by chapter of each element of python... Install this app and enjoy learning.... Python is an interpreted, high-level, general-purpose programming language. Created by Guido van Rossum and first released in 1991, … WebNov 9, 2024 · Using Properties Instead of Getters and Setters: The Python Way The Pythonic way to attach behavior to an attribute is to turn the attribute itself into a property. … WebDec 21, 2024 · @property decorator is a built-in decorator in Python which is helpful in defining the properties effortlessly without manually calling the inbuilt function property (). Which is used to return the property attributes of a class from the stated getter, setter and deleter as parameters. boss hates you